One of the most recognized and influential persons of Argentine and Latin American culture is José Ingenieros (1877–1925). He was a psychologist, criminologist, philosopher, and culture historian, among other callings. He made pioneering contributions in all these areas and many of them are still relevant today, a century later. His contributions to the psychology of the time were very influential, including his books, conferences, articles, the journals he founded, his professorship at the Universidad de Buenos Aires (University of Buenos Aires), and his participation in the intellectual life of that era, in Argentina and worldwide.
His family immigrated to Argentina. Ingenieros studied medicine at the University of Buenos Aires and graduated in 1900.
